Graduates can work as Lab Technicians, Radiologists, Physiotherapists, Dieticians, and Anesthetist Assistants, among other roles, across hospitals, diagnostic centres, and healthcare organisations in both government and private sectors.

Yes you can do MBA after Paramedical courses

Most MBA colleges in India require:

  • A Bachelor's degree (minimum 3 years) from a recognised university

  • Minimum 50% marks (45% for reserved categories in many colleges)

  • Qualification in an entrance exam like:

    • CAT

    • MAT

    • XAT

    • CMAT

    • State-level MBA exams
